Dr. L. Alexandra Manibo serves as Assistant Professor of Restorative Dentistry and Director of Patient Care Services at Lake Erie College of Osteopathic Dentistry School of Dental Medicine in Bradenton, Florida.
Education:
- General Practice Residency, NYU College of Dentistry
Research Interests: Dr. Manibo's expertise centers on restorative dentistry and clinical research methodologies. Her scholarly work historically spans endocrinology, specifically investigating adrenal steroidogenesis disorders, adrenarche mechanisms, growth and pubertal development regulation, and the interplay of growth factors, androgens, and insulin in hirsutism and polycystic ovarian disorders.
Professional Experience: Accumulating five years as a clinical preceptor, she mentors dental students in patient care protocols. Prior to academia, Dr. Manibo practiced clinically as an associate dentist across New York and Florida settings.
